Although recession in China seemed quite possible at the beginning of 2009, the government has managed to stave this off by a huge investment infrastructure and other public works.  Logistics and freight forwarding companies have benefitted from the consequent growth in the economy, particularly those carrying imports into China from Europe, Japan and south Korea.  However, exports did suffer from the decline in demand from western countries hit by falling consumer demand, and China is now trying to better balance exports and imports.
